1.5 bln square inches of silicon wafers shipped in Q4 2004

Worldwide silicon wafer area shipments hit 1,486 mln square inches in Q4 2004, down 9% from Q3 2004 but up 7% from Q4 2003, according to the SEMI Silicon Manufacturers Group. Silicon wafer area shipments totaled 6,262 mln square inches in 2004, up 22% from the 5,149 mln square inches shipped during 2003. Revenues grew to $7.3 bln from $5.8 bln posted in 2003.
